Tyre age calculator (DOT date code)
How old is my tyre?
Read a tyre's age from the 4-digit DOT date code on the sidewall: the first two digits are the week and the last two are the year of manufacture. For example, 3624 means week 36 of 2024. Tyres are generally replaced within 6–10 years regardless of remaining tread.
